在当今这个数据爆炸的时代,如何从海量数据中快速、准确地找到所需信息,成为了许多企业和个人面临的挑战。智能编码作为一种高效的数据处理技术,能够帮助我们轻松实现数据的精准匹配。本文将揭秘智能编码在数据匹配中的应用,并分享一些高效工作的新技巧。
智能编码概述
智能编码,顾名思义,就是通过智能算法对数据进行编码处理,从而实现数据的高效匹配。这种技术通常包括以下几个步骤:
- 数据清洗:对原始数据进行预处理,去除无效、重复或错误的数据。
- 特征提取:从数据中提取关键特征,以便后续的匹配操作。
- 模型训练:利用机器学习算法对数据进行训练,建立匹配模型。
- 数据匹配:根据训练好的模型,对数据进行匹配操作。
数据精准匹配的实现
1. 数据清洗
数据清洗是数据匹配的基础,一个干净的数据集可以大大提高匹配的准确性。以下是一些常用的数据清洗方法:
- 去除重复数据:通过比较数据项之间的相似度,去除重复的数据项。
- 去除无效数据:根据业务需求,去除不符合条件的数据项。
- 数据标准化:将不同数据源的数据进行统一格式处理。
2. 特征提取
特征提取是数据匹配的关键,一个优秀的特征提取方法可以大大提高匹配的准确性。以下是一些常用的特征提取方法:
- 文本特征提取:通过词频、TF-IDF等方法提取文本数据的关键特征。
- 图像特征提取:通过颜色、形状、纹理等特征提取图像数据的关键特征。
- 音频特征提取:通过频谱、倒谱等特征提取音频数据的关键特征。
3. 模型训练
模型训练是智能编码的核心,一个优秀的模型可以大大提高匹配的准确性。以下是一些常用的模型:
- K最近邻(KNN):根据距离最近的K个邻居进行分类。
- 支持向量机(SVM):通过最大化间隔来寻找最佳分类面。
- 随机森林:通过集成学习提高分类的准确性。
4. 数据匹配
数据匹配是智能编码的最终目的,以下是一些常用的数据匹配方法:
- 基于相似度的匹配:根据数据项之间的相似度进行匹配。
- 基于规则的匹配:根据预定义的规则进行匹配。
- 基于模板的匹配:根据预定义的模板进行匹配。
高效工作新技巧
1. 利用自动化工具
利用自动化工具可以大大提高工作效率,以下是一些常用的自动化工具:
- Python脚本:通过编写Python脚本实现数据的清洗、提取和匹配。
- Excel宏:通过编写Excel宏实现数据的批量处理。
- 数据库:利用数据库进行数据的存储、查询和匹配。
2. 数据可视化
数据可视化可以帮助我们更好地理解数据,以下是一些常用的数据可视化工具:
- Tableau:一款强大的数据可视化工具,可以创建各种图表和仪表板。
- Power BI:一款基于Excel的数据可视化工具,可以轻松创建各种图表和仪表板。
- Matplotlib:一款Python绘图库,可以创建各种图表和图形。
3. 团队协作
在数据匹配过程中,团队协作至关重要。以下是一些团队协作的技巧:
- 明确分工:根据团队成员的特长进行分工,提高工作效率。
- 定期沟通:定期召开会议,讨论项目进展和问题。
- 共享资源:共享数据、工具和经验,提高团队整体实力。
总之,智能编码在数据精准匹配中具有重要作用。通过掌握智能编码的相关知识和技巧,我们可以轻松实现数据的高效匹配,提高工作效率。希望本文能对您有所帮助。
